Opinion | School Cellphone Bans Work for Children
A recent study highlights the positive impact of cellphone bans in schools, showing that both test scores and attendance have improved since the implementation of these restrictions. This matters because it suggests that limiting distractions can enhance students' academic performance and engagement, ultimately fostering a better learning environment.

Study finds EVs quickly overcome their energy-intensive build to be cleaner than gas cars
PositiveTechnology
A recent study reveals that electric vehicles (EVs) quickly surpass gas cars in terms of environmental cleanliness, despite the energy-intensive processes involved in their production. This finding is significant as it addresses common skepticism about the ecological benefits of switching to electric, highlighting that the long-term advantages of EVs outweigh their initial manufacturing impact. As more consumers consider the shift to electric, this research could play a crucial role in promoting sustainable transportation options.

Character.AI to Ban Children Under 18 From Talking to Its Chatbots
PositiveTechnology
Character.AI is taking a significant step to protect children by banning users under 18 from interacting with its chatbots. This decision comes in response to increasing pressure from lawmakers and multiple lawsuits claiming that the platform's characters could pose risks to young users. By implementing this ban, Character.AI aims to prioritize child safety and address concerns about the potential harms associated with AI interactions, making it a responsible move in the evolving landscape of artificial intelligence.
